Dear Dr. Cook,
Thank you for your kind letter which arrived yester e'en and which brought blushes to my cheeks.
It is some time since I sent you a report on the local set up which is beginning to work with tolerable smoothness. The first thing I found necessary to do was to improve the facilities of this hospital. We've tidied the theatre up and put in orders for many essential instruments for abdominal emergencies so that we can now cope with about 3 or 4 times 'a week and we've done about a dozen abdominal operations without disaster in sepsis. The matron's aid is invaluables it is a pity she is engaged but for six months for her studied efficiency is a welcome relief to the apathetic ignorance prevalent in vthe N.W. A few structural improvements are pretty urgent an<i I have appealed to the U/Secretary: new lino on the theatre floor, since stone is impossible; a washing sink, a coat of paint in the bath room and something to separate the service and bed pans from the bath and shower.

Provision of an officfe for the Dr, and matron where files could be properly kept. I have found difficulty in sorting out correspondence, card indexing, forms etc. from a ramshackle cupboard in the hospital dining room!
Hedland will always be a base for any local service - its situation is pleasant and it is convenient for supplies - in which case minor improvements would not be uneconomical.
(4) Preventative Medicine. In the past it appears that a curative form of medicine only has been practisedJ One wonders what powers one possesses to infuse preventive measures. Hygiene, as you have reported so well and forcefully in your report, is vitually non-existent - yet one is not even in a position to advise, let alone enforce, even the most primitive measures, such, as oiling mosquito breeding grounds, the prompt removal of nightsoil, conditions of meat -slaughter etc. Is any change likely in this unsatisfactory state of affairs, or does one sit and hope that dys. and malaria continue to evade Hedland (by some act of Providential Grace - perhaps because an R.C. priest lives next door?)
(5) Infant Welfare. In Hedland, Wittenoom Gorge, Nullagine, Koeburn, Marble Bar, a flourishing population of under fives exists'wbo unfortunately, enjoy none of the benefits of urban Social Services. X would like - think most necessary - to run clinics at all these spots, to do the usual things - advise on feeding problems - examine teeth, tonsils etc. - give pertussis and diph innoculations and finally give the worried and overworked mothers a fair crack of the whip. I gather the new matron and sister are keen but are not infant trained - what official backing have we? I would like to do a monthly visit to each of the above spots for this purpose. . \.
(6) Insect%Pests. The sandfly menace is a local source of irritation - the bastards have in fact bitten me to death. Assuming that the mangrove is the breeding ground it is a relatively simple task to spray from the air as we did so effectively in Burma and Siam - could you give me some information as to how much powdered D.D.T. is. required per unit area (e.g. acre)? and send up a few cwt of D.D.T. accordingly. X can arrange a of this side of the dragon' as easy as A.B.C. - I merely wish to know the quantities required.
(7) Wittenoom Gorge. As you know this is something of a problem. Macrae visited this dump of dumps once a fort night but 1*11 go over once a-week. The local manager (confidentially) is a species of ex-army pocket dictator, a miniature Goebbels, and I think as nasty, .who may be good technically with asbestos but has as much idea of personnel management as Benito Mussolini. The average duration of employment of his men is 2-3 weeks. He talks big about having Drs. nurses, etc. in the Gorge;
, at the moment and for a year to come, the idea is ludicrous.

I average seven cases a visit with one emergency in
two weeks - to send anyone* there would be to drive a
good man to suicide and/or drink. What is necessary
and should be the responsibility of the Aus. Blue asbestos
company is -
"
(1) a properly equipped first aid room filled with
steriliser and all the gear necessary for clean work*
Situated away from the mine and run by a sister, or
a trained orderly - not a filthy nailed son of a bitch
with a St* John's ticket. Why? - because the Coy Insur-
ance must pay 100's for wounds that go septic for
no other reason than the fact that all they have is
this ghastly room with filthy dressings in which a badly
trained orderly tries his best to give all his patients
septicaemia, tetanus and
gangrene. Strong but the
truth.
(2) In the mine itself it is perhaps fortunate that men do not work extended spells for I shudder to think of -.the ravages asbestosis with T.3. may develop* Soon X want to collect some spits for asbestos bodies and some chest radiograms*
There a few comments in which you may be interested: with your help some improvements may come in time* Kind regards to yourself,
.Yours faithfully,
Eric G. Saint.
